Overview of Dr. Patrick Walsh, MD

Dr. Patrick Walsh, MD is an Urology Specialist in New Bern, NC. They specialize in Urology, has 31 years of experience, and is board certified in Urology. They graduated from East Carolina University and is affiliated with CarolinaEast Medical Center and Carteret Health Care. Patients rated Dr. Walsh an average 4.5 star rating.

Dr. Walsh works at Practice in New Bern, NC with other offices in Jacksonville, NC. They frequently treat conditions like Urinary Tract Infection (UTI), Blood in Urine (Hematuria) and Urinary Tract Cancer along with other conditions at varying frequencies. They are accepting new patients and accept Aetna, Blue Cross Blue Shield and Cigna as well as other major insurance plans.
